What is another word for calculability?

Pronunciation: [kˌalkjuːləbˈɪlɪti] (IPA)

Calculability refers to the ability to be measured or quantified, and there are many synonyms for this term. One alternative word is measurability, which conveys the same sense of being able to be quantified or measured. Another option is quantifiability, which emphasizes the ability to be expressed in numbers or numerical values. Other related terms include computational, calculative, or numerical, all of which suggest a strong emphasis on data and mathematical analysis. Ultimately, no matter which term is used, the concept of calculability is essential for many scientific, technological, and economic endeavors, as it allows us to make informed decisions based on objective, data-driven analysis.
